VA Hudson Valley HCS is dedicated to helping anyone with a drug or alcohol use problem in the Poughquag, New York area find full recovery. It provides several programs - such as detoxification centers, long term rehabs, outpatient day treatment, inpatient treatment programs, short term rehabs and others - in line with its belief of the recovery care and rehab modalities that are effective in recovery. This alcohol and drug rehab program also believes that clients need individual care to be able to stop abusing drugs and alcohol.
As such, VA Hudson Valley HCS has specialized in brief intervention approach, anger management, behavior modification, activity therapy, dialectical behavior therapy, group therapy and more. Similarly, it accepts clients who are veterans, child care for clients children, aftercare/continuing care, clients with HIV/AIDS, programs for the hearing impaired, active duty military, and others. This addiction treatment center uses treatment methods that can help patients to maintain sobriety and abstinence from the substances of abuse that they have used in the past.
In terms of payment, clients in VA Hudson Valley HCS can pay for services using private medical insurance, private pay, sliding fee scale, medicaid, medicare, state education funds, state corrections or juvenile justice funds and others.
